Valentine's Day, Galentine's Day and—if you're Canadian—Family Day have all come and gone, but getting a spouse, partner, friend, parent or sibling moving more and training with you (sometimes) is a great thing any day of the year. Over on the Consummate Athlete, we wrote and talked about the best advice we've heard about getting your partner out the door and actually enjoying working out together.
tl,dr: Your partner doesn't have to love the same sport as you. And you don't always need to train together, even if you do share the love of running or riding. But it's really fun when you can find a way to enjoy moving more together!
